      My first engineering job was with a small manufacturing company. They had one dedicated drafting computer, and one drafter who actually knew how to run it.

      When they acquired one of their competitors, there was an AT&T PC tagged for the engineering department. When I was hired, that computer was sitting in a corner under a dust cover.

      When I asked about it, I was told there was something wrong with it. Actually, one of the other engineers told me it was stupid. I asked him to show me what he meant. He booted the machine up, and at the DOS prompt typed in "Can I use part ABC123 for ABC124?" and hit enter. Got the 'huh?' error message (I don't remember the wording - it was over 20 years ago).

      "See? It's stupid. Ask it anything and that's what you get."

      I typed in 'dir' at the prompt, and got a directory listing. That alone was enough to make me the office 'computer guy'. We ended up using that thing for everything from database work to finite element analysis (a very math-heavy modelling technique).

      The moral of the story is that the computer was useless if you didn't know how to use it to accomplish what you wanted to accomplish.
